Why Frequency Inverters Power Modern Industries

Imagine a world where every conveyor belt runs at fixed speed, pumps never adjust to demand, and motors waste 30% more energy. That's reality without frequency inverters – the silent heroes enabling:

  • Precision speed control for motors
  • Energy savings up to 40% (ABB Motion Report 2023)
  • Reduced mechanical stress on equipment

Industry-Specific Applications

Industry Application Savings Potential
Water Treatment Pump speed optimization 25-35% energy reduction
Mining Conveyor torque control 18% longer belt life

Choosing Your Manufacturing Partner

Not all inverter suppliers are created equal. Look for:

  • ISO 9001-certified production facilities
  • 5-year minimum warranty periods
  • Local technical support teams

Pro Tip: Always request sample testing under your actual operating conditions. True performance shows under stress!
